Question

What is a radula ?

Solution

Radula :

  1. Radula is a horny ribbon-like rasping organ present in the buccal cavity of many molluscs.
  2. Radula bears minute chitinous teeth which help to scrape off or tear the food coming into the mouth.
  3. This rasping organ is used to cut down the food before it enters the stomach of molluscs.

Functions of radula:

  1. Radula is used for feeding.
  2. Radula helps in grinding of food before ingestion.
  3. Radula scraps and scratches the food before it reaches the oesophagus.
